Foundation crack repair services focus on identifying and addressing cracks that develop in a building’s foundation. These repairs typically involve inspecting the affected areas to determine the extent and cause of the cracking, followed by applying appropriate methods to stabilize and seal the cracks. Common techniques include epoxy or polyurethane injections, which help restore the integrity of the foundation by filling and sealing the cracks to prevent further damage. In some cases, additional reinforcement or underpinning may be necessary to ensure the foundation remains structurally sound over time.
Cracks in foundations can lead to several significant problems, including u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, and increased vulnerability to water intrusion. If left unaddressed, these issues can worsen, potentially leading to more extensive structural damage and costly repairs. Foundation crack repair services aim to mitigate these risks by stopping crack progression and reinforcing the foundation’s stability. Properly repaired cracks can help prevent water seepage, reduce the risk of mold growth, and maintain the overall safety and functionality of a property.

Foundation Crack Repair Costs - Typical expenses for foundation crack repairs range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the size and severity of the cracks. Larger or more complex repairs may cost upwards of $3,000.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Material and Method Costs - The choice of repair materials, such as epoxy or polyurethane injections, influences costs, generally spanning $300 to $1,500 per repair. Structural reinforcement options can increase total expenses accordingly. Contact local specialists for accurate pricing based on repair type.
Labor and Service Fees - Labor charges for foundation crack repairs typically fall between $50 and $150 per hour, with total costs varying by project scope. More extensive repairs may require additional labor, raising overall costs. Local service providers can offer cost estimates tailored to individual projects.
Additional Expenses - Factors like excavation, waterproofing, or underpinning can add to the total cost, often ranging from $1,000 to $10,000 or more. These additional services depend on the foundation's condition and site-specific requirements. Local pros can assess and provide detailed cost breakdowns.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es foundation cracks? Foundation cracks can result from soil movement, settling, or moisture changes around the property.
Are all foundation cracks a sign of serious damage? Not necessarily; some cracks are minor and harmless, while others may indicate structural issues requiring professional assessment.
How do professionals repair foundation cracks? Repair methods vary and may include sealing cracks, epoxy injections, or underpinning, depending on the severity of the damage.
How can I tell if a crack needs repair? Signs include widening cracks, cracks that run diagonally or vertically, or cracks accompanied by uneven floors or doors that stick.
